Navalign Wealth Partners is an independent, fee-only fiduciary firm in Encino serving affluent families, business owners, and executives with complex financial situations. The firm offers financial planning and investment management through a team of CFP® professionals and CFA® charterholders, employing a structured six-step planning process that integrates tax strategy, estate coordination, and risk management. Specializing in clients with multiple income sources, concentrated equity positions, executive benefits, or business succession needs, the firm coordinates with clients' CPAs and attorneys to implement recommendations and monitor progress over time.

PREMIER FINANCIAL TAX & ACCOUNTING SERVICES is an Encino-based accounting and tax firm founded in 2004 by Archie Garga-Richardson, a financial accountant with over 24 years of experience in financial accounting and ten years in taxation. The firm serves sole proprietors, entrepreneurs, self-employed individuals, and small business owners across Southern California and nationwide, offering tax preparation, accounting, bookkeeping, financial planning, payroll processing, and financial advisory services. Services are delivered onsite, remotely, or through nationwide coverage, with a stated approach focused on personalized assessment of each client's needs and year-round partnership.

Before hiring any advisor, verify their registration on FINRA BrokerCheck or the SEC IAPD, confirm fiduciary status in writing, and review the Form ADV Part 2A (the plain-English fee brochure). We link to both regulators from every advisor detail page.
